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electrically powered gadgets developed for people with minimal mobility. They offer a method of transportation for people who may have difficulty strolling however still desire to retain their independence. They come in different designs and features to accommodate a vast array of needs.
Types of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ters can normally be categorized into three main types:
TypeDescriptionBest ForCompact ScootersThese are small and lightweight, ideal for inside your home and short journeys.Users with limited storage area or those who take a trip frequently.Mid-size ScootersA balance between mobility and stability, ideal for both indoor and outdoor usage.Those who need to cover a range of terrains.Heavy-duty ScootersLarge and robust, designed for rugged outside usage and much heavier individuals.Users requiring extra weight capability or going off-road.Key Features of Mobility Scooters
The choice of mobility scooter typically depends upon the features that line up with private requirements. Here are some of the key functions to consider:
Weight Capacity: Mobility scooters come with different weight limits. It is crucial to pick a scooter that can sufficiently support the user's weight.
Variety: The range a scooter can take a trip on a single charge varies. Depending upon user requirements, one may select scooters with a variety of as much as 40 miles.
Speed: Most mobility scooters can reach speeds in between 4 to 8 miles per hour. Consider what speed is comfy and safe for the designated environment.
Turning Radius: A compact turning radius is vital for indoor usage, enabling easier navigation in tight areas.
Battery Type: The type of batteries utilized can impact the scooter's performance. Lead-acid and lithium-ion batteries are the most common.
Advantages of Using Mobility Scooters
The advantages of mobility scooters extend beyond just transport. Some essential benefits consist of:
Independence: Users can browse their environment without depending on caretakers, promoting self-reliance and confidence.
Health Benefits: Using a scooter can encourage outdoor activity, resulting in physical and psychological health enhancements by minimizing sensations of isolation.
Convenience: Scooters can quickly be run in numerous environments, whether inside your home, in shopping malls, or outdoors.

A reputable service warranty and available service options are important for long-term usage.Frequently Asked Questions about Mobility Scooters
1. How quick do mobility scooters go?Mobility scooters normally have speeds ranging from 4 to 8 mph, with most designed for security rather than high-speed travel. 2. Exist weight restrictions on mobility scooters?Yes, mobility
scooters feature specific weight limitations, often ranging from
250 pounds to over 500 lbs, depending on the model. 3. Can mobility scooters be used indoors?Certain designs, especially compact scooters, are specifically designed for
indoor use and are much easier to navigate in tight areas. 4. How typically do the batteries require to be replaced?Battery life can vary based on usage, however usually, with appropriate care, batteries may last between 1 to 3 years before needing replacement
. 5.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?Coverage can vary, but some insurance strategies, consisting of Medicare and Medicaid, might cover part of the expense. It's advised to talk to individual insurance providers. Mobility scooters act as a
